Join the Washington Soil Health Initiative for a field day at Hedges Family Estate, an organic and biodynamic vineyard. Vineyard Manager, Reid Wilson, and WaSHI Soil Health Vineyard Researcher and Manager, Liz Gillispie, will explain and demonstrate the use of hydroseeding to establish under-vine cover crops. Hydroseeding involves spraying a slurry of seed, recycled paper mulch or straw, and water onto the soil to promote rapid vegetation establishment and weed suppression.

Topics will include:

  • Establishing under-vine cover crops using hydroseeding
  • Suitable under-vine cover crop species for our region
  • Soil health benefits of hydroseeding and cover crops
  • Hydroseeding technology review and live demonstration
